Output 903c6feee3dc563f88ed4ba3698bc78f51e9739db65efb7901a9ec11e7183423:5

value
938349883
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1b5405249094e2c4e1b83791cd1e4f41e2e07f5295072ef5cbe960dfede81c03
address
tb1prd2q2fysjn3vfcdcx7gu68j0g83wql6jj5rjaawta9sdlm0grspss20xfz
transaction
903c6feee3dc563f88ed4ba3698bc78f51e9739db65efb7901a9ec11e7183423